In the 1850s the blissville drawbridge, with footing near greenpoint avenue, was the first drawbridge to be created over newtown creek, indicating the creek was already a busy waterway that needed to allow passage to larger ships. Newtown creek, an estuary that straddles the line between brooklyn and queens, was once one of the busiest commercial waterways in the country but in more recent years has been called the most polluted waterway in america. By 1870, newtown creek had become one of the nations most significant centers for production of chemicals and petroleum. The newtown creek is a murky estuary that runs 3 12 industrialized miles along the border of greenpoint, brooklyn and maspeth, queens.

Greenpoint avenue was a plank road that was bridged over newtown creek, entering the queens township that gave the creek its name, but it later became national street and later, simply l street. Description of the creek and surrounding neighborhoods the newtown creek runs between the brooklyn, ny neighborhoods of greenpointwilliamsburg and the queens, ny neighborhoods of long island city and maspeth. Newtown creek water pollution control plant the newtown creek wpcp, built in 1967 is the citys largest wastewater treatment facility.
